
Gaxos Divests Gaming Assets; Q1 Revenue Jumps to $1.81M
Gaxos.ai Inc. has completed the divestment of its gaming assets, including Gaxos Gaming Labs, to Game Foundry AI, receiving 2.2 million shares valued at approximately $1.76 million. This strategic realignment focuses the company's resources on its commercially proven consumer and enterprise AI applications from Gaxos Labs and personalized health products from RNK Health. The company reported a significant revenue increase in Q1 2026 to $1.81 million, up from $24,000 in Q1 2025, driven by $1.25 million from RNK Health and $563,000 from Gaxos Labs subscriptions. CEO Vadim Mats emphasized focused execution, growing recurring revenue, improving customer acquisition efficiency, and disciplined capital allocation.
